AVID Family Night
Our AVID students recently hosted their families and some prospective students for next year by showcasing their work in our AVID elective class. They also heard from Riverwood’s College and Career Counselor and two current AVID seniors about their college application and scholarship process. The evening was complete with team-building activities (pictured).

Georgia Milestones Testing
Georgia Milestones testing in Middle School is April 24th through May 5th. The tests measure knowledge and skills in language arts and mathematics for all students. 8th graders have additional tests in science and social studies. Milestones tests provide critical information about achievement and readiness for the next level of learning. With the absence of significant testing data from the last two years, this year’s scores will establish a new baseline for schools and the district. Participation is crucial. The district expects all students in grades 3-8 to participate. Thank you for helping us ensure a high rate of student participation.
